Make sure you tell your health care professional you want to be evaluated for vulvodynia in one of the few surveys to look at the issue of diagnosis, only nine percent of women who sought treatment received a diagnosis of chronic vulvar pain the rest were diagnosed as having some form of vaginal or pelvic infection or other condition. One study found that women with VVS have fewer estrogen receptors in the vulvar region, which may relate to their increased pain sensations. Other possible reasons include genital infections, physical or sexual violence, or even women with the condition may have lower pain thresholds than women without. No one really knows what causes it, although some theories suggest it may come on in relation to a particular event, like childbirth, infection or surgery. The pain often prevents women from exercising, having intercourse, and, in extreme cases, even walking. The condition is estimated to affect about 16 percent of women a number some researchers suspect may be much higher.

This common cause of vaginal pain is frequently misdiagnosed. One of the most common causes of painful sex in women is vulvodynia, defined as discomfort or burning pain in the vulvar area with no obvious cause, such as an infection, cancer, or neurologic disorder like herpes or spinal nerve compression.
